Simpro Software · 1 month ago
Manager, RevOps Data Engineering
Simpro Software is a global company seeking a Manager for their RevOps Data Engineering team. This role involves leading a team to manage data engineering processes, ensuring smooth data flow and accessibility, and developing user-friendly data visualizations across the organization.
Asset ManagementEnterprise Resource Planning (ERP)Facility ManagementInformation TechnologyMobileMobile AppsSaaSSmall and Medium BusinessesSoftwareTask Management
Responsibilities
Lead and develop a team of data engineers and visualization specialists who ensure that the data flows smoothly from operational systems to data warehouses and are accessible for analysis, often using tools like SQL, Python, APIs and big data technologies
Ensure the team provision trusted data for end users to analyze and report against by building user friendly data visualizations that are deployed across Simpro Group
Own the certification of all, and the creation of the most important, operational dashes for revenue generating teams
Design and implement complex data pipelines using Fivetran for optimal extraction, transformation, and loading of data from various sources
Manage and optimize data queries and performance in Google BigQuery to ensure efficient data storage and retrieval
Develop, monitor, and maintain a scalable data architecture, as well as optimize and oversee database performance
Collaborate with cross-functional teams to translate business requirements into non-technical terms and data frameworks
Ensure data integrity, compliance with data governance and security policies, and continuous availability of data for operational and analytical purposes
Continuously evaluate new technologies and tools to enhance the data architecture and analytics capabilities of the organization
This job description is not an exhaustive list of duties and may be modified at the discretion of Simpro Group
Qualification
Required
Bachelor's degree in Computer Science, Engineering, Information Technology, or a related field
Confidence in project management to successfully estimate, track, and complete milestones and deliverables for complex projects impacting many teams
Strong EQ, enabling you to successfully engage at all levels of the organization and distill complex data systems into terms the business can ingest
Proficiency in SQL is a must
Strong experience with ETL tools and methodologies
In-depth knowledge of cloud-based data warehouses, particularly Google BigQuery
Experience with data modeling, warehousing, and building ETL pipelines
Prior exposure to machine learning algorithms and underlying data structures
Demonstrated ability to work with large, heterogeneous datasets in building and optimizing data pipelines, architecture, and data sets
Strong analytical skills with the ability to collect, organize, analyze, and disseminate significant amounts of information with attention to detail and accuracy
Excellent problem-solving skills and ability to translate business requirements into non-technical terms
Preferred
Master's degree
Knowledge and experience in Python is a plus
Certifications in Google Cloud Platform are a plus
Knowledge of CI/CD for deployment of data pipelines (e.g. Github) a plus
Benefits
Responsible Time Off
Comprehensive medical, dental, vision package with 100% employer paid options
401k/Retirement Plan with 6% employer match
Generous Parental Leave Program
Paid Volunteer Leave Days
Public Holiday Exchange Scheme
Enjoy up to 4 weeks a year of flexible 'Work from Anywhere' time!
Talent Referral Program – get rewarded for referring a friend to join our team!
Diverse training & internal networking opportunities across all of our product lines
Opportunities for career progression and development
For in-office roles in Broomfield, CO we offer a dog friendly environment, happy hours and office games, and free parking
Company
Simpro Software
Simpro is the leading AI-first operating platform for residential and commercial trades. Our mission is simple: double contractor profitability.
Funding
Current Stage
Late StageTotal Funding
$396.68MKey Investors
K1 Investment ManagementLevel Equity Management
2021-11-23Private Equity· $350M
2019-12-31Series Unknown· $16.44M
2016-10-11Series A· $30.24M
Leadership Team
Recent News
2025-11-15
thecanadianpressnews.ca
2025-10-04
Dynamic Business
2025-08-29
Company data provided by crunchbase